Project overview
Illuminaries have worked with BSCN for a number of years and were tasked with building the society's website and master membership database.
For a long time, BSCN had held all membership information on various spreadsheets, which caused issues with security, distribution and data accuracy.
Our solution
As part of the project, a new data model was created to fulfil the requirements of the society. The existing data was collated and transferred to the new database model, which then allowed members to log in to a secure members area of the new website. The site was also given a content management system to allow the society to update the contents without the need of a developer.
Since it's first incarnation, the website has been updated with new functionality to allow admin users members to create events, which members can apply to attend online. Members can also submit abstracts for presentation at events, and admin users can create the event programme based upon submitted abstracts and guest lectures.
Illuminaries continues to provide support to BSCN.
